WS8 6AF is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on Great Charles Street, 0.7km from Catshill in Brownhills. Administratively it sits within Brownhills ward and the Aldridge-Brownhills constituency.

An affordable area with active regeneration, WS8 6AF is a transitional terrace area — improving but still facing economic pressures. During the day, white, female workforce with low qualifications, working locally. A balanced community with an average age of 36 — families, professionals, and long-term residents all well represented. 33% of homes are socially rented, reflecting the area's public housing provision and council presence.

Safety: Crime is moderate at 57 incidents per 1,000 residents — broadly typical for this type of urban area. Property: With prices averaging £179k, this is one of the more affordable postcodes in the area, up 4.4% year-on-year.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.

Census 2021 statistics for WS8 6AF are sourced from Output Area E00052087 (shared with 4 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
